Output 21f59c4b5c4e2736f98c4e84e14179ee2fb010f5dd8bb7e5e61bda1dd1044ff1:1

value
7174806
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d069e77a471460992be22236f7db08f64daea65 OP_EQUALVERIFY OP_CHECKSIG
address
1575LXi7HAau4ABY6qSwjJRNsz5sh2mdeh
transaction
21f59c4b5c4e2736f98c4e84e14179ee2fb010f5dd8bb7e5e61bda1dd1044ff1
confirmations
538908
spent
true